In a city blasted by civil war, six people meet and find their lives changed forever. Ernest Hemingway, his career stalled, his marriage sour, hopes this war will give him fresh material and new romance; Martha Gellhorn, an ambitious novice journalist hungry for love and experience, thinks she will find both with Hemingway in Spain. "Whether or not you're a history buff, you'll be fully immersed in Vaill's chronicle of the band of journalistsincluding Ernest Hemingway and Martha Gellhornwho covered the upheaval of the Spanish Civil War."Entertainment WeeklyMadrid, 1936. From the raw material of unpublished letters and diaries, official documents, and recovered reels of film, Amanda Vaill has created a narrative of love and reinvention that is, finally, a story about truth: finding it out, telling it, and living itwhatever the cost.. And Arturo Barea, Madrid's foreign press chief, and Ilsa Kulcsar, his Austrian deputy, are struggling to balance truth-telling with loyalty to their sometimes compromised causea struggle that places both of them in peril.
